Mandalay, Mandalay · 22.0007°, 96.1137°
A teak monastery in Mandalay created in 1878, when King Thibaw Min had his father King Mindon's former royal apartment taken down and re-erected outside the palace as a memorial. It is the only major original structure of the Mandalay royal palace still standing.
Thibaw is said to have moved the building because he believed it haunted by his father's spirit; he used it for meditation, and the couch on which he sat is still shown there.
